SSG Landers native ace Kim Kwang-hyun (35, SSG Landers) has heavy shoulders. He takes the mound with more pressure than ever before.

Kim Kwang-hyun will start the second game of the 2023 KBO semi-playoff (semi-PO, three wins in five games) against the NC Dinos at SSG Landers Field in Incheon on the 23rd. Initially, he was expected to start Game 1, but considering that he took the mound in the final game of the regular season on the 17th, he was confirmed to play in Game 2. He will take the mound again six days after a five-day break.

SSG lost to NC 3-4 in Game 1. Starter Yoenis Elias pitched eight innings with two runs, but fell to his knees by one point as the batting line fell short of expectations. There is only a 28.6% chance that the team that gave up the first round in the best-of-five semi-PO ever turned the tables and won the series.

SSG can expect to advance to the playoffs only if it wins the second game and puts the game back to square one. Kim Kwang-hyun's good pitching is more urgent than anything else.

Kim Kwang-hyun, who has played as an ace for his team and the national team for a long time, has more experience in games than anyone else. He played in 22 career postseason games, winning four games, losing three, and earning an ERA of 3.35. In 2010, 2018, and until last year, he confirmed the Korean Series title by himself.

Kim Kwang-hyun had a lot of regrets this season. In this year's regular season, he started 30 games and was responsible for 168 ⅓ innings, and his ERA was not bad at 3.53. However, he only won nine games (eight losses) as he did not follow his luck. It was the first time in 11 years since 2012 (eight wins) that Kim Kwang-hyun failed to win in double digits even after playing a full season in the KBO League. The second round of the semi-PO is a great opportunity to wash away the regret.

Kim Kwang-hyun's performance against NC this season was easy. He started three games and recorded one win, one loss and a 3.31 ERA. He became a winning pitcher with four runs (one earned run) in six innings in the game on the 4th of this month, the most recent showdown.

Song Myung-ki will be the starting pitcher for NC, which has become more relaxed with the victory of the first game. Song went back and forth between starters and bullpens in this year's regular seasonHe left a disappointing performance with four wins, nine losses and a 4.83 ERA. It was painful to throw 104 ⅓ innings and give up 12 home runs. However, he was strong this season against SSG. He lost only one game without winning in four starts, but his ERA was low at 2.38.

When comparing the weight of the starting pitcher in Game 2, SSG is far ahead. However, NC is in a relaxed position. This is because Eric Peddy (30), the league's best starting pitcher who won "triple crown of pitchers," is likely to take the mound in Game 3

Peddy played 19 bullpen pitches ahead of the first semi-PO game on the 22nd. If he recovers well during the second round of the semi-PO on the 23rd and the moving day on the 24th, he is expected to be able to take the mound in the third round. For SSG, the prospect of Game 3 will be even grimmer if they do not necessarily win Game 2.
